On Wednesday, September 18, 2019, at 2:00 PM EDT, the National Children's Advocacy Center will host a 1-hour webinar entitled, "Challenges of Tele-Mental Health: Technology & Cross-State Considerations."

This webinar will provide an overview of the practical considerations of implementing tele-mental health, with a focus on technology (e.g., hardware, software, bandwidth, HIPAA, and issues) when providing services across state lines, including licensing and legal considerations.

Participants will learn to:

  • Understand how tele-mental health can be an effective option for child advocacy centers to deliver evidence-based practices.
  • Understand the basic technological requirements for delivering tele-mental health in a HIPAA compliant manner and where to access additional information.
  • Understand the implications of delivering mental health services across state lines and how to ensure you are staying within the law and your licensure.
